INDONESIA: Top court today heard appeals lodged by two losing presidential candidates, Anies Baswedan and Ganjar Pranowo, who are demanding a re-vote, alleging widespread irregularities and fraud at the polls.
Controversial Defence Minister Prabowo Subianto won the election with more than twice the runner-up’s share in the three-way race, according to the General Election Commission.
UKRAINE: President Volodymyr Zelensky today sacked the country’s secretary of the National Security and Defence Council, Oleksii Danilov.
